Police seek suspects in early morning slaying in northeast Las Vegas

Updated May 10, 2021 - 2:09 pm

A man was shot and killed early Wednesday in northeast Las Vegas, police said.

The Metropolitan Police Department said in a statement Wednesday afternoon that they received a call around 12:41 a.m. reporting that a man had been shot in front of an apartment complex on the 3500 block of East Lake Mead Boulevard. Police said an officer with the North Las Vegas Police Department was also in the area and heard the shots.

The North Las Vegas officer found a man lying in the road with a gunshot wound, police said. He died at the scene.

The man will be identified by the Clark County coroner’s office.

Police had not identified a suspect or a motive as of Wednesday afternoon.
